Vivek Agnihotri’s much awaited and controversial film ‘The Bengal Files’ has been released across the country today. There has been a controversy about this film for a long time. According to Vivek Agnihotri’s claims, he has done a lot of research for the film. This film depicts the situation of Bengal during the partition of India in 1947.
This film, full of violence and carnage, is based on the massacre of Hindus in Bengal. Vivek Agnihotri claims to bring the reality of Bengal to the country in the last part of his trilogy film. He has shown through his film how Jinnah wanted to divide the country even before the partition. ‘The Bengal Files’ brilliantly depicts on screen the open barbarity against Hindus in Kolkata and Bengal.
In West Bengal, there is a tussle. Filmmaker Vivek Agnihotri is in conflict with the state government over the release of ‘The Bengal Files’. During the trailer release of the film, multiplexes refused to release it at the last moment. Consequently, the director released the trailer in a hotel instead of theatres.
Now, during the film’s release, no multiplex in West Bengal is ready to screen the filmmaker’s ‘The Bengal Files’. The film has been released in theatres across the country. However, it is not available on Book My Show in West Bengal. This clearly means that the film has not been released in multiplexes. Talking about the other film ‘Baaghi 4’ releasing today, tickets for the film are available in Kolkata. Meanwhile, director Vivek Ranjan Agnihotri has raised questions on Mamata Banerjee. He has appealed that she should allow this film to be released in Bengal.

Filmmaker Vivek Ranjan Agnihotri has released a video addressed to the Chief Minister of West Bengal, Hon’ble Mamata Banerjee. In this video, he has pointed out the concerns of exhibitors. They are facing political pressure and are scared to show The Bengal Files in theatres. He also said that members of Mamata Banerjee’s party are trying to stop the screening of the film. Efforts are being made to ban the film. Many baseless FIRs have been registered against him.
The Bengal Files producer and actress Pallavi Joshi has written to President Draupadi Murmu. She did this amid the uproar over the film. Pallavi shared the letter on Instagram. She captioned it, ‘Urgent Appeal Your Honor, @presidentofindia, As the producer of #TheBengalFiles, I am saddened. Multiplex chains in Bengal have refused to release the film due to political pressure and threats from the ruling party. I pray for your intervention to protect my constitutional rights and ensure its release in Bengal.’
